Water Siphon is a New Zealand company that has developed an innovative groundwater drainage system that removes excess water, lowers water tables, and restores productivity to waterlogged land. Designed as a smarter alternative to traditional drainage methods, Water Siphon uses advanced siphon technology to move large volumes of water efficiently using gravity alone. By creating a natural vacuum inside a sealed pipeline, the system is able to draw water from saturated ground and transport it across terrain, even moving it up and over obstacles without the need for pumps, motors, or ongoing energy use. Unlike conventional drainage systems that focus mainly on surface water, Water Siphon works deep within the soil profile. It actively removes groundwater from below the surface, improving soil structure, increasing aeration, and creating more stable, workable ground conditions year-round. This allows land to better absorb rainfall during wet seasons, storms, and flood events, reducing the impact of excess water. The result is more productive and resilient land. Farmers and landowners can recover lost production, extend growing seasons, reduce soil damage from waterlogging, and improve overall pasture and crop performance. In real-world applications, Water Siphon has demonstrated the ability to significantly lower groundwater levels in a matter of days, unlocking land that would otherwise remain underutilised. Built with simplicity and efficiency in mind, the system operates with no moving parts, no noise, and virtually no maintenance. It is environmentally aligned, working in harmony with surrounding ecosystems while delivering a cost-effective solution with no ongoing running costs. Water Siphon is used across agriculture, infrastructure, and land development projects, helping farmers, growers, councils, and contractors better manage water and maximise the value of their land.
